Snigdha Toodi's address is 12482 N Stumberg Villas Court , Baton Rouge, LA 70817. Possible relatives include Bhaskar Toodi, Sharada Toodi and 2 others. Public records show Snigdha has also lived in Baton Rouge, LA. Snigdha's latest phone number is (225) 590-3698.
Phone Numbers: (225) 590-3698
Results 1 - 1 of 1